Transaction 9a7976895952889b6af8364c55bd24e25620722d69a795fba27c42dcc95fb348
1 Input
1 Output
-
9a7976895952889b6af8364c55bd24e25620722d69a795fba27c42dcc95fb348:0
- value
- 1032364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c1f8cb6f2aa13f1aaf8d4fe775c4eff54e789b5 OP_EQUAL
- address
- 3ETvKWVTSwkTUyL2cbN3w2bmAKdSarHkQX